The Wrong Coast is a stop motion adult animated television series. The series emulates a Hollywood gossip show with fake news and features, and includes many parodies of Hollywood movies, often utilizing the voices of real stars. It was produced by Blueprint Entertainment, Cuppa Coffee Studios and Curious Pictures, with stop-motion animation provided by Cuppa Coffee Studios. The theme song is performed by They Might Be Giants. the show features famous celebrity Mark Hamill (Star Wars) as the voice of Jameson Burkwright.

The series initially was to air for American audiences on AMC in December 2003, but never did.[citation needed] It began airing in Canada on The Movie Network in April 2004. Teletoon at Night has rebroadcast the original season in Canada since 19 August 2005. A French-dubbed version of the series, titled La Côte Ouest, aired in Canada on Télétoon la nuit. The series ended on 30 June 2004.
The full series has been released on DVD in Australia.[1]
